STEPPING UP!
20,000 + Pounds of Clothing & Food Distributed by the Stars & Stripes NOVA Committee
On Saturday, December 6, 2025, the Stars & Stripes NOVA Committee distributed:
- More than 20,000 + pounds of non-perishable grocery items, fresh produce, bread, hygiene products, toys, dishware, and clothing were placed into the hands of those who needed them most. Children left with warm coats. Veterans, caregivers, and the community in need received the food that would carry them through the coming weeks. Families who had been struggling felt, for a moment, a bit lighter and a lot more seen.
- One hour. Zero leftover supplies. Countless lives touched. But the true force behind this impact was the heart of the community in Herndon, Virginia. This event was more than a distribution, it was a lifeline for families facing hardship, a moment of community solidarity, and a reminder that when we come together, we can rise to meet even the most urgent needs and "Leave No One Behind".
